Côn Son (Côn Lôn) is the largest island of the Côn Ð?o archipelago, 80 km off the coast of southern Vietnam, in the South China Sea. The small township has 5000 residents. Many of the 16 islands and islets became part of the Côn Ð?o National Park in 1984, to protect turtles, dolphins, dugongs, seagrass meadows, mangroves and coral reefs. Remnants of the French colonial era are evident in the crumbling French villas. Learn about the island’s history.
